Exploring Soil Recycling: Turning "Used" Dirt right into Garden Gold


Soil recycling begins by recognizing what you're collaborating with. If the soil has actually been formerly used in planting beds or construction, it may be compressed or diminished of nutrients. But this doesn't indicate it's useless-- it merely needs recovery.


Begin by screening your dirt. Removing debris like rocks, origins, and garbage gives you a tidy base. If it's clay-heavy or extremely sandy, blending it with garden compost or here raw material boosts structure and nutrient material. Mulch, Wood, and Green Waste: Composting and Reusing with Intention


Timber chips, leaves, and lawn clippings are often scooped and transported off, only to wind up in community waste. But these products are the ideal structure for mulch or garden compost. Instead of buy brand-new every season, several gardeners currently produce their very own mulch from shredded branches or fall leaves.


Homemade compost not only reduces weeds and keeps dirt moisture however also slowly decomposes to nourish the dirt. In time, this constructs a healthy growing setting that's far more lasting than artificial fertilizers or imported changes.


If you're increasing into composting, eco-friendly waste like veggie scraps, grass cuttings, and coffee premises can feed your dirt. This composting culture isn't just green-- it's empowering. It puts control in your hands and changes day-to-day waste right into horticulture treasure.
